STRATEGIC AUDIT RE-ENGINEERING

Re-engineering is a process of redesigning an existing process or organization be it for production , marketing , accounting , and other functional specialties . Strategic audit engineering deals with the change or modification of existing departments to provide specialized resources and completely outsourcing the internal audit function
